0

大きなフィードをインポートする必要があります。このフィードの形式は、XML または JSON です。このフィードには多くのオプションがあり、非常に大きいため、どうすればよいか考えました。最善の方法は何ですか?PHP を使用しているので、simplexmlelementorを使用できますjson_decode。JSON がますます一般的になっていることがわかったので、これを尋ねていますがjson_encode、Jquery と組み合わせてのみ、JSON をあまり使用していません。

最良の選択肢は何ですか?JSONまたはXML?

4

3 に答える 3

0

使用するのはあなたの選択ですが、プラットフォームとサーバー間のデータ転送には通常xmlを使用し、サーバーとクライアント間のデータ転送にはxmlを使用します!

于 2013-10-23T22:27:21.850 に答える
0

私の推奨事項: JSON を使用してください。これが理由です...

  • XML は定義済みのスキーマで最適に機能するため、定義済みのオブジェクト (C# や Java などで主に使用されるクラス) に自然に適合します。
  • JSON は定義上、完全にスキーマを無視するため、自由形式のオブジェクト (主に PHP と JS で使用される) にとっては自然です。

つまり[$]someobject.somenewproperty="foo"、Java と C# ではスローされますが、JS と PHP では期待どおりに動作します。これにより、フィードの構造を完全に信頼できない場合でも、作業がはるかに簡単になります。

于 2013-10-23T22:28:36.210 に答える